Transaction 040f31d65dcbfeaef83501ad81e1a86a23ec42917713b70218b76825eb11a364
1 Input
1 Output
-
040f31d65dcbfeaef83501ad81e1a86a23ec42917713b70218b76825eb11a364:0
- value
- 638287
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 91c5d0ecc71a09d976f773774ea70a5210eb3283 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EHmxKZ8RnSboqbo5XosLzKgTXFxUSYNL3